Description
Low alloyed cold working tool steel.
Applications
Cold rolls, back-up rolls, straightening rolls, non-ferrous-2 and 4 high roll mills.
Chemical Composition (in weight%)
C 0.87
Si 0.30
Mn 0.38
Cr 1.75
V 0.10
Mo 0.28
Ni 0.13
Physical properties (average values) at ambient temperature
Modulus of elasticity [103xN/mm2]: 210
Density [g/cm3]: 7.85
Thermal conductivity [W/m. K]: 35.0
Electric resistivity [Ohm mm2/m]: 0.30
Specific heat capacity [J/g. K]: 0.46
Soft Annealing
Heat to 720-750ºC, cool slowly in furnace. This will produce a maximum Brinell hardness of 230.
Stress Relieving
Stress relieving to remove machining stresses should be carried out by heating to 650ºC, holding for 1-2 hours at heat, followed by air cooling. This operation is performed to reduce distortion during heat treatment.
Hardening
Harden from a temperature of 800-820ºC, 830-850ºC followed by oil or water quenching. Hardness after quenching is 64-67 HRC.
Tempering
Tempering temperature: 200-600ºC
Forging
Hot forming temperature: 1150-850ºC.
